A Day in the Life:

  • Research and coordinate foreign customs regulations for each shipment ensuring compliance with international trade
    laws to avoid delays or fines.
  • Work, collaborate with vendors, custom brokers, government agencies to nationalize items, includes translation and
    relabeling to meet the specific requirements of the destination country. Work with government agencies to ensure all
    regulations are met and any issues are addressed.
  • Ensure all necessary testing, certificates, and licenses are obtained for shipments, as required by the foreign country
    for compliance and smooth importation of goods. Identify potential areas of non-compliance and develop corrective
    action plans
  • Maintain and continually update the database with regional compliance guidelines to support efficient international
    shipments.
  • Perform any additional tasks or duties as assigned by the supervisor or manager, supporting the overall objectives of
    the team.

Who You Are:

  • Prefer a Bachelor's Degree in the field of Business, International Trade, or related field of study
  • Additional Experience Desired: Between 1-3 years of experience in international trade, customs audits and inspections
  • Additional Experience Desired: Between 1-3 years of experience in import, export regulations, procedures
  • Computer Skills Desired: Microsoft Office (Outlook, Excel, Word, PowerPoint); SAP; Printer
  • Preferred Certifications: N/A
  • Additional Knowledge or Skills to be Successful in this role: Knowledge of Harmonized Tariff Schedule, International Traffic
    in Arms Regulations (ITAR), and Export Administration Regulations (EAR) desired.
